The average price of a 7-day trip to Northeast Mississippi is $1,275 for a solo traveler, $2,290 for a couple, and $4,293 for a family of 4. Northeast Mississippi hotels range from $47 to $212 per night with an average of $66, while most vacation rentals will cost $180 to $400 per night for the entire home. Average worldwide flight costs to Nashville International Airport (BNA) are between $572 and $953 per person for economy flights and $1,795 to $2,991 for first class. Depending on activities, we recommend budgeting $39 to $69 per person per day for transportation and enjoying local restaurants.

The Cheapest Times to Visit Northeast Mississippi, US
On average, these will be the cheapest dates to fly to BNA and stay in a Northeast Mississippi hotel:
- January 15th to March 11th
- August 6th to December 9th (except the week of November 26th)
The absolute cheapest time to take a vacation in Northeast Mississippi is usually early to mid September.

Daily Expenses Budget
Daily vacation expenses vary more based on what you’re interested in doing. A fine dining restaurant with drinks around Northeast Mississippi can easily cost $260 per person or more, while a standard nice meal might be about $18 per person. Private tours can cost $529 per day, but self-guided tours to see the outdoor sights can be free. Costs vary wildly, so recommendations are made based on the cost of living and averages we see for this type of vacation.
